Abstract

A gateway for connection to a closed network of a railroad technical system has a network adapter for establishing a network connection to an external network. A video signal adapter can establish a video signal connection to the railroad technical system, and/or a device signal adapter can establish a device signal connection to the railroad technical system. At least one conversion facility is connected to both the network adapter and the video signal transmitter and/or the device signal adapter and converts the video or device signal connection data of the railroad technical system into external network data. The gateway thus provides particularly secure access to the closed network of the railroad technical system. There is also described a method for operating a gateway for connection to a closed network of a railroad technical system.

Claims (40)

1 . A gateway for connection to a closed network of a railroad technical system, the gateway comprising:

a network adapter for establishing a network connection to a network that is external to the network of the railroad technical system;

at least one signal adapter selected from the group consisting of:

a video signal adapter for establishing a video signal connection to the railroad technical system; and

a device signal adapter for establishing a device signal connection to the railroad technical system; and

a conversion facility connected to both said network adapter and said at least one signal adapter, said conversion facility being configured to convert at least one of video signal connection data or device signal connection data of the railroad technical system into external network data;

said conversion facility being configured to create a protocol break between the external network and the closed network of the railway system, so that there is no direct connection between the external network and the closed network of the railway system; and

said conversion facility having at least one microprocessor, said microprocessor being configured to convert data formats of said at least one of video signal connection data or device signal connection data.

2 . The gateway according to claim 1 , wherein said conversion facility is also embodied to convert external network data into video signal connection data or device signal connection data of the railroad technical system.

3 . The gateway according to claim 2 , further comprising at least one key-operated switch configured to enable said conversion facility for converting external network data into video signal connection data and/or device signal connection data of the railroad technical system to be activated.

4 . The gateway according to claim 1 , further comprising at least one authentication facility configured to authenticate access on the part of said network adapter.

5 . The gateway according to claim 1 , further comprising at least one audit log facility configured to record access actions on the part of said network adapter.

6 . The gateway according to claim 1 , wherein the gateway is embodied as at least partially movable in a housing.

7 . The gateway according to claim 1 , which comprises:

at least one first part to be connected to a user and at least one second part to be connected to the railroad technical system for establishing a signal connection by at least one of the device signal connection or the video signal connection; and

wherein said at least one first part and said at least one second part are connected to one another by way of a network connection and are arranged remotely from one another.

8 . The gateway according to claim 7 , wherein the network connection between said first and second parts is a radio connection.

9 . The gateway according to claim 8 , wherein the network connection is a long term evolution connection.
